The installation process was... an adventure. This isn't your typical DIY smart thermostat - you'll absolutely need an HVAC pro. When my technician installed it, we discovered we needed an additional interface module (EIM THM5421R1021) that wasn't mentioned upfront. The whole process took about 1.5 hours, but seeing all the stages of heating/cooling options appear on that beautiful HD screen was worth it.
Here's where things get tricky though: the supply chain issues are REAL. I had to hunt this down on Amazon after striking out everywhere else. And the warranty situation? Honeywell basically forces you to go through your HVAC contractor for support - direct customer service is nearly impossible to access as a homeowner.
